Team Sask Program now Accepting Coaching Applications for 2023!


Nov. 11, 2022


The SLA is looking for Coaches for the 2023 Team Sask program!    Now that regular season are back, addition of Female Teams, and Jr. Rush Teams (through our partnership with the Jr. Rush) we are looking for Head and Assistant Coaches for the following teams:  

 

  • U13 Female Box (2011/2012)
  • U15 Female Box (2010/2009)
  • U17 Female Box (2008/2007)
  • U13 Box (2011/2012)
  • U15 Box (2010/2009)
  • U17 Box (2008/2007)
  • U13 Jr. Rush (2011/2012)
  • U15 Jr. Rush (2010/2009)
  • U17 Jr. Rush (2008/2007)
  • U17 Men's Field (2007/2008)
  • U19 Men's Field (2006/2005)
  • Women's Field (2010 - 2005)

 

Team's will be attending the following Championships:

  • All Box Teams - Lacrosse Canada Minor Box National Championships - August 14th, to August 20th, 2023, held in Regina, Saskatchewan.  The U13 Female Team will take place in an Invitational National Tournament dependent on Lacrosse Canada Approval.  
  • All Jr. Rush Teams - Jr. NLL Tournament - August 25th, 2023, to August 27th, 2023, held in Oakville, Ontario
  • Both Men's Field Teams - Lacrosse Canada Field National Championships - September 1st, 2023, to September 3rd, 2023, held in Charlottetown, PEI

The Team Sask Coach selection process will be:

  • Applications Open until December 1st, 2022
  • Application Review - Beginning of December
  • Coach Interviews (for those selected) - Beginning to mid December
  • Coach Selections - mid December

 

The Team Sask program is the Provincial High Performance team program.   Teams represent Saskatchewan at various National events, which means there will be a lot of weekend practices, especially during the summer to prepare the teams.     For more information on what being a Team Sask Coach entails please review the following Team Sask Coach Manual:
